KN Circet Acquires ARCC – Expands into UK Wireless Networks

Wednesday, Jul 8th, 2020 (1:27 pm) - Score 2,278
circet

Telecommunications network services provider KN Circet, which is part of the Circet Group and operates across the UK and Ireland (clients include Openreach, Vodafone, Virgin Media, BT, Zayo and many others), has acquired ARCC Communications as part of its strategy to expand into UK wireless activities and infrastructure.

Birmingham-based ARCC, which is home to 100 employees and managed by the three Conway brothers (Robin, Andrew and Christopher), typically specialises in wireless telecommunications networks (4G, 5G etc.) by providing design, rigging, construction, installation / commissioning and maintenance services.

Meanwhile the Circet Group has been busy pursuing growth both organically and through acquisitions. As a result of today’s deal KN Circet will now gain more fuel for their expansion into wireless activities in the UK, “providing the foundation for delivering competitive end-to-end solutions and services across all network technologies.”

Donagh Kelly, CEO of KN Circet, said:

“We are delighted to welcome ARCC to KN Circet and to leverage the team’s expertise to expand the delivery of high-quality services to mobile network operators in the region. There is a great fit between our respective teams, and we look forward to working together and sharing best practices in order to meet the needs of our customers and to seize additional market opportunities.”

Robin Conway, MD of ARCC, added:

“We are excited to join the Circet Group at this pivotal point in the evolution of mobile networks. We are confident that we will benefit from KN Circet’s experience to strengthen our presence in the market. Through the strength of the Circet Group, we look forward to capitalising on the many opportunities in the mobile market, in particular the current deployment and renewal of mobile networks across the region and preparation for the arrival of 5G. We look forward to this next exciting chapter of the ARCC journey.”

The current management team will remain in place and will join the broader Circet Group management team. Sadly, the financial details of this deal remain undisclosed.
